The feet: The foundation of your balance
With 26 bones, 33 joints, and over 100 muscles, tendons, and ligaments, the feet form a complex system that enables stability and flexibility. Even minor misalignments can place strain on the knees, hips, and spine. While not all musculoskeletal problems originate in the feet, their role is crucial and deserves more attention.
